Boomer S1 L drill rig in operation.<br />

the blast holes, <strong>and</strong> electric delay detonators<br />

along with small primers are<br />

used for blasting. <strong>Blasting</strong> takes place<br />

around midnight, <strong>and</strong> the mine then ven-<br />

tilates throughout the night.<br />

Each blasted face produces about<br />

60-65 t of rock, <strong>and</strong> each rig can drill<br />

up to 10 faces/shift, depending upon the<br />

availability of working places.<br />

After the blast, the muck pile is washed<br />

down, <strong>and</strong> the back is scaled. Ore<br />

is loaded <strong>and</strong> hauled by the Scooptrams<br />

from the headings to the orepasses.<br />

Once the limits of the stopes are established,<br />

then the final extraction takes<br />

place with 3 m x 3 m pillars created<br />

from the perimeter retreating to the<br />

access ramp.<br />

drilling performance<br />

The mine drill rig fleet comprises three<br />

Atlas Copco Boomer H126 L drill rigs<br />

mounted with COP 1238ME rock drills;<br />

five Atlas Copco Rocket Boomer S1 L<br />

low-profile drill rigs mounted with<br />

COP 1838ME rock drills; <strong>and</strong> three<br />

older drill rigs retrofitted with COP<br />

1238LP rock drills.<br />

All drilling uses ballistic button bits,<br />

of which the preferred 43 mm-diameter<br />

Atlas Copco Secoroc SR35 bits used by<br />

the COP 1838 rock drills are returning<br />

370 m/bit, while the 41 mm-diameter<br />

bits are returning 450 m/bit. In such<br />

abrasive rock, bit wear has to be closely<br />

monitored to avoid an escalation in<br />

costs. Likewise, regrinding has to be to<br />

a high st<strong>and</strong>ard.<br />

The recent addition of Rocket Boomer<br />

S1 L models to the fleet has resulted in<br />

a 50% increase in output/drill rig, while<br />

less waste rock is generated due to the<br />

lower profile required for safe operation.<br />

This drill rig will operate in a seam<br />

height as low as 1.3 m <strong>and</strong> is equipped<br />

with four-wheel drive for maximum trac-<br />
